The National Center for Innovation in HIV Care has published an issue brief on transgender women and PrEP. The brief examines the inclusion of transgender women in PrEP research and reviews the recent Lancet article about data from the iPrEx and OLE studies. It also addresses concerns related to feminizing hormones and PrEP efficacy.
